Can Google Handle Domains With One Letter Difference?

04/20/26
Source: Search Engine Roundtable by barry@rustybrick.com (Barry Schwartz). Read the original article

TL;DR Summary of SEO Impact of Domains Differing by One Letter

Domains differing by a single letter usually do not cause significant SEO issues according to Google. However, Google’s “Did you mean” feature may temporarily treat one domain as a typo of the other, potentially impacting search visibility. Over time, Google adjusts to recognize both domains separately, but the process duration depends on the strength of the competing brand. Overall, unrelated topics reduce the risk of confusion or ranking problems.

Optimixed’s Overview: Understanding SEO Effects When Domain Names Differ Slightly

Key Insights on Domain Name Similarity and Search Performance

When two domain names differ by just one letter, webmasters often worry about potential SEO drawbacks such as traffic loss, ranking issues, or user confusion. Google’s John Mueller clarifies that this is generally not problematic for search engines, especially if the site’s content and topics are unrelated.

How Google’s “Did You Mean” Feature Influences Search Results

One challenge arises from Google’s automatic typo correction mechanism. If your domain closely resembles a more established one, Google might initially display a “Did you mean” suggestion directing users to the other site. This can temporarily affect your brand’s search presence and user clicks.

  • Initial Period: Google may interpret your domain as a misspelling of the other, influencing search suggestions.
  • Adjustment Phase: Over time, Google learns to differentiate between the two domains and shows results accordingly.
  • Brand Strength Factor: The more authoritative and recognized the competing domain is, the longer it may take for Google to fully distinguish your site.

Practical Considerations for Site Owners

Site owners with domains similar to existing brands should monitor search behavior and user traffic closely. Maintaining unique, relevant content and building brand authority can help expedite Google’s recognition of your site as distinct. While initial SEO hiccups might occur, they typically resolve as search algorithms adapt.
